Unit 2 Government System in USA
US Government Principles
The basic principle of US government es from Locke’s political ideas, who maintain only by making good use of human reason could society achieve a continuous progress.
First Principle: Sovereignty resides with the people.
1. Government of the people, by the people, for the people.
-- Abraham Lincoln
2. The government gets its just power from the consent of the people, and the government cannot govern without the agreement of the governed.
3. People are expected to accept the decision made by the majority.
Second Principle: Government has only limited power.
1. Government even in its best state is but a necessary evil. --Thomas Paine
The government has no other powers except those given by the people, or the power laid down in the constitution.
Third Principle: Checks and Balances
The power given to government is divided between the federal and state government.
The power granted to each government is sub-divided among the three branches of government, the legislative, the executive and the judicial. Each branch can check or block the actions of the other branches.
